What is Igrease?
1.
The oily residue that accumulates on the screens of touch-sensitive phones such as iPhone and other devices, caused by the repeated transfer of oils via finger contact.
After a few days of use, my iPhone screen is completely covered in iGrease and I have to clean it with Windex.
See
Random Words:
1.
The act of giving a blow job after having ice cubes in one's mouth.
We had an ice machine when we stayed in the hotel, so I asked ..
1.
a phrase used by french prostitutes asking men to sleep with them.
vous le vou couche avec moi se soi
See couche, soi, french..